Can having frequent bowel movements help you lose weight?

Many people think that having bowel movements more frequently can help them lose weight and become lighter. In fact, this is an unscientific approach. If you want to lose weight, what you really need to cut out is the fat in your body, not the digestive matter in your intestines. In addition, people still have many misunderstandings about the frequency of bowel movements and the specific circumstances of bowel movements. Below, I will introduce in detail some of the misconceptions people have about defecation.

Myth 1: Daily bowel movements are normal and best

Gastroenterologists believe that it is normal for people to have bowel movements from three times a day to three times a week, as long as the stool is not too soft or too hard. That is to say, regular bowel movements do not mean that you should have bowel movements every day, but rather maintain a stable and consistent habit from beginning to end. Only sudden changes in bowel movement frequency should be cause for concern.

Myth 2: Poop should stink

The smell of stool is not pleasant, but it should not smell rancid either. If your stool has an extremely foul odor, it could be a sign of an infection, which, if left unchecked, could lead to Crohn's disease, celiac disease, or ulcerative colitis.

Giardiasis (a parasitic infection) is what can make your stool smell even worse. If this happens frequently during bowel movements, you need to see a doctor.

Additionally, it is normal and healthy for people to fart throughout the day as it is a natural byproduct of the digestion of food by intestinal bacteria. However, like poop, persistently foul-smelling farts could be a sign of some serious medical condition.

Myth 3: The colon needs to be flushed well

In the long run, colon cleansing is very harmful to your health because it flushes out good bacteria along with the bad bacteria, and what's worse is that there aren't many bad bacteria in the colon.

There are nearly 1,000 species of bacteria living in the colon, which help with the final stage of digestion, including absorbing water, fermenting dietary fiber, and absorbing vitamins, especially vitamin K, vitamin B1, B2, etc. During the colon cleansing process, these beneficial bacteria and electrolytes are flushed out at the same time. Furthermore, common side effects of colon cleansing include dehydration, rectal perforation, air embolism, bloodstream infection, and loss of the ability to control bowel muscles.

Myth 4: Taking more time to defecate is good for your health

Sitting on the toilet for a long time to defecate is not a good habit. Firstly, sitting on the toilet for too long can cause hemorrhoids, which can cause the anus to relax, followed by repeated irritation of the tissues around the rectum that help control bowel movements, which can form "anal cushions"; it can lead to hemorrhoids, or inflammation of the veins in this area. Several studies have also found that people with hemorrhoids are more likely to spend a long time on the toilet. The second is dirty. Numerous studies have shown that reading material or using smartphones while on the toilet can lead to people becoming contaminated with fecal bacteria.

Myth 5: More bowel movements lead to more weight loss

This view seems to be consistent with the laws of physics: more substances are excreted from the body, and weight is naturally reduced. In fact, this is not the case. Many people take laxatives or drink "slimming tea" hoping to lose calories through bowel movements. But calorie absorption occurs primarily in the small intestine, whereas laxatives target the large intestine, or colon.
